How do I write a good introduction?

1. Briefly: why the essay question is interesting and important, and/or acknowledge the key focus of the question. 

2. How you will structure your essay - the main point of each paragraph.('Firstly, I will discuss...secondly...thirdly...)

3. The conclusion you come to using these points. ('These three points will demonstrate that...')

NB. For point one, a quick mention of key arguments in historiography shows impressive knowledge of th subject matter.
